The FBA Is Offering Twelve Credits You (or someone you know) Must Have This Year As of 2009, all new Ohio lawyers must complete 12 hours of specialized New Lawyer Training credits in their first reporting period. The Federal Bar Association has responded and is offering its 2009 New Lawyer Training
Curriculum - a series of four substantive NLT seminars plus one bonus seminar in March designed to offer new lawyers the kind of practical training they need at the beginning of their careers. Speakers include federal and state judges, prosecutors and prominent attorneys from our community. The Curriculum kicks off with a "bonus" CLE program on March 13 "What They Didn't Teach You in Law School."
The remaining four programs are offered in May, July, September and November. The programs will be videotaped, so if you can't make the date of the live program, you can still fulfill your NLT requirements. In addition, after each of these Friday afternoon seminars all attendees are invited to a wine and beer reception where they can network with panelists, our federal judges and their staffs.
